Bordism groups of solutions to differential relations

Abstract

In terms of category theory, the Gromov homotopy principle for a set valued functor FF asserts that the functor FF can be induced from a homotopy functor. Similarly, we say that the bordism principle for an abelian group valued functor FF holds if the functor FF can be induced from a (co)homology functor. We examine the bordism principle in the case of functors given by (co)bordism groups of maps with prescribed singularities. Our main result implies that if a family RR of prescribed singularity types satisfies certain mild conditions, then there exists an infinite loop space B(R)B(R) such that for each smooth manifold NN the cobordism group of maps into NN with only RR-singularities is isomorphic to the group of homotopy classes of maps [N,B(R)][N, B(R)].
